How Effortless Abundance: How to Live with Ease and Joy Actually Works

At its core, Effortless Abundance: How to Live with Ease and Joy is less about magic solutions and more about thoughtful design in everyday life. It focuses on aligning daily actions with what actually brings you comfort, rather than chasing constant external stimulation. In practical terms, this might mean simplifying decisions so that small choices no longer feel heavy. For example, instead of checking offers and notifications all day, you might set two clear windows to respond to messages. This kind of structure can create a sense of spaciousness without changing your schedule dramatically. The idea is to reduce low-level friction, not to overhaul your entire identity overnight.

A useful way to understand this concept is by looking at how habits shape your energy over time. Many people operate on automatic pilot, reacting to every request and alert, which can drain joy without them noticing. Effortless Abundance: How to Live with Ease and Joy encourages you to notice those patterns and gently redirect attention toward activities that feel nourishing and meaningful. Imagine someone who used to spend evenings scrolling through endless news and shopping feeds, feeling restless by bedtime. By choosing one calming routine, such as reading a few pages of a book or stretching lightly, they begin to associate evenings with restoration instead of tension. Over time, these small, repeatable actions build a sense of abundance in ordinary hours, not in some distant future.

Financial and time design are also central to how Effortless Abundance: How to Live with Ease and Joy shows up in real life. It is not about having zero obligations, but about designing a rhythm where responsibilities and rest can coexist without constant anxiety. A person might review recurring expenses once a month, canceling unused services and automating payments so that money moves smoothly. They might also block short breaks during work to stretch, breathe, or look away from the screen, which can increase focus and reduce stress. When these systems are in place, life can feel less like a series of urgent demands and more like a series of manageable choices. This steady rhythm is where ease and genuine joy often have room to grow.

Things People Often Misunderstand

One common misunderstanding is that Effortless Abundance: How to Live with Ease and Joy means doing nothing and letting life flow without effort. In truth, it is about redirecting effort toward what matters, not avoiding responsibility entirely. Creating ease often requires upfront work, such as setting up systems, learning new habits, or having honest conversations about priorities. Once those structures are in place, daily life can feel smoother, but this shift does not happen by accident. Recognizing the difference between active design and passive waiting helps you engage with the idea constructively instead of dismissing it as unrealistic.

Another myth is that this approach is only for people who already have resources, stable jobs, or supportive environments. While privilege can make certain choices easier, the principles of Effortless Abundance: How to Live with Ease and Joy can be adapted to many situations. Low cost strategies, such as batch cooking, using free community resources, or creating simple routines, can introduce meaningful relief even under tight constraints. The key is to focus on leverage points where small changes create noticeable relief. This perspective keeps the idea inclusive and practical for people with varied circumstances, rather than treating ease as a luxury reserved for a few.

Some also assume that living with ease and joy means constant positivity or the absence of negative emotions. In reality, this concept includes space for frustration, grief, and uncertainty, while reducing unnecessary suffering caused by avoidable stress. Effortless Abundance: How to Live with Ease and Joy encourages you to relate to difficult moments with curiosity rather than resistance, which can change how heavy they feel. You may still face challenges, but the goal is to respond with tools and support, not to deny reality. Understanding this distinction helps you build emotional resilience rather than chasing constant comfort.
